All-in-One Business Operations System : Pricing Analysis
Understanding the rate structure of integrated enterprise management system can be complex. Typically, providers offer a range of packages , often based on the amount of users you need . Basic plans might begin at around $ 20 to $ 100 each team member monthly , while greater features and help in premium packages can readily go beyond $100 per month . Some vendors also provide yearly contracts , which often give a reduction . Factor carefully your business’s demands and expansion forecasts when evaluating the ideal option .

The True Cost of a Business Management System: Hidden Fees & Value
Implementing a new Business Operational System (BMS) often appears to offer a straightforward path to greater efficiency, but the total cost frequently extends far beyond the upfront price tag. Many organizations only consider the platform license charges , overlooking essential hidden costs. These can include considerable expenses for training personnel, regular maintenance and technical support, data migration, and possible customization. Furthermore, unexpected costs can arise from integrating the BMS with present systems. While the expenditure may seem high, the true value - including enhanced decision-making, simplified workflows, and reduced operational risks - can eventually justify the outlay, provided a careful assessment of both expenditures and gains is conducted beforehand.
